The stretch ceiling profile range includes dozens of models that differ in mounting method, weight, purpose and compatibility with lighting systems. Choosing the right profile for a specific project is a decision that affects installation quality, visual result and cost. In this guide we present a systematic profile selection process based on room conditions and project requirements.

Criterion 1: Mounting method – wall or ceiling

COMFORT 200 stretch ceiling profile – wall mounting

The first decision is between a wall profile and a ceiling-mount (SU) profile. A wall profile is fixed to the wall; a ceiling profile is fixed directly to the structural ceiling. It is the mounting method, not the number in the profile name, that determines how far the stretch ceiling drops below the slab.

ParameterWall profileCeiling profile (SU)
FixingTo wallTo structural ceiling
Height lossA few centimetres: profile height (approx. 3 cm) plus the installer’s marginSet by the ceiling fixing, usually less than with a wall profile
Wall requirementsMust bear mounting loadsNo wall requirements
Typical useStandard roomsPlasterboard walls, glazing, heritage interiors
SeriesCLASSIC, COMFORTCLASSIC-SU, COMFORT-SU

Rule of thumb: if the walls are brick, concrete or blockwork – use a wall profile. If the walls are plasterboard, glass or another material that cannot bear loads – use a ceiling-mount SU profile.

Criterion 2: Room height

In rooms with low ceilings every centimetre matters. With a wall profile the ceiling drops by a few centimetres: the profile height (approx. 3 cm) plus the margin the installer needs. Ceiling-mount SU profiles fixed directly to the slab help to keep this loss down. The height of CLASSIC and COMFORT wall profiles is similar – the number in the name (125, 200, 130) does not describe the ceiling drop.

  • Standard room height – any wall or ceiling profile
  • Low ceiling, every centimetre counts – ceiling-mount SU profile (CLASSIC-SU 125 or COMFORT-SU 130)

Criterion 3: Series – CLASSIC, COMFORT or DELTA NEO

COMFORT 130 stretch ceiling profile – COMFORT series

The three main types of perimeter profile differ in design philosophy:

SeriesCharacteristicsAdvantagesWhen to choose
CLASSIC8 mm shadow gap at the wall; stiffness grades 125 → HARD → 200High stability, easier levellingLarge areas, demanding projects
COMFORTHarpoon channel that makes fitting and removing the membrane easier; masking insert; grades 130 → HARD → 200Faster fitting and removal of the membraneSmall rooms, low-capacity walls
DELTA NEOShadow-gap profile, matt blackShadow gap effect (floating ceiling)Design projects, minimalism

What does the number in the name mean? Two naming systems coexist in the catalogue. In the CLASSIC and COMFORT series the number is approximately the mass of one running metre in grams (CLASSIC 125 ≈ 125 g/m, COMFORT 130 ≈ 130 g/m), not a distance from the slab. Profiles within a series differ in wall thickness and stiffness, not in height. In the GAMMA and GK LINE IN LED profiles the number is the approximate width of the light line in millimetres.

HARD is a stiffness grade, not an area threshold. The order of stiffness within a series is CLASSIC 125 (thinnest wall) → CLASSIC HARD (medium) → CLASSIC 200 (stiffest); likewise COMFORT 130 → COMFORT HARD → COMFORT 200. The stiffer the profile, the better it holds the membrane tension on long straight runs, in large rooms and with heavier membranes. The stiffness grade is chosen by the installer who assesses the specific object – it does not follow from a square-metre table.

Criterion 4: LED lighting integration

If the project includes LED light lines in the ceiling, dedicated LED profiles from the GAMMA series are needed in addition to the perimeter profiles.

RequirementRecommended LED profile
Narrow contour line (approx. 20 mm)GAMMA 20 SLIM
Standard light line (approx. 30 mm)GAMMA 30 SLIM
Higher-power light lineGAMMA 30 HP
Vertical wall lineGAMMA 30 VERT

Perimeter profiles (CLASSIC, COMFORT, DELTA NEO) and LED profiles (GAMMA) are two independent system elements. The perimeter profile holds the membrane; the GAMMA profile creates the light line. Both types can be combined in a single room.

Criterion 5: Multi-level constructions

Ceilings at two or more heights require two-level profiles. A single profile accepts two membranes at different heights, eliminating the need for two separate perimeter frames.

Criterion 6: Concealed curtain rail

If curtains are to descend directly from the ceiling with no visible rail, a curtain rail profile is needed. It is installed in the window zone and creates a recess that conceals the curtain track.

Criterion 7: No-drill mounting

On surfaces where drilling is not possible (ceramic tiles, stone, glass), adhesive-mounted profiles are used:

  • DELTA BOX – glued to the wall and/or fixed to the ceiling with brackets, no drilling
  • COMFORT BOX – multi-function profile with no substrate penetration

Profile selection algorithm

The following decision flow leads to the right profile based on project conditions:

  1. Can the walls bear mounting loads? Yes – wall profile. No – ceiling-mount SU profile
  2. Is a shadow gap effect required? Yes – DELTA NEO. No – CLASSIC or COMFORT
  3. How much force will the profile carry? Long straight runs, a large room, a heavier membrane – a stiffer grade (HARD or 200). A typical residential room – the basic variant (125/130). The installer decides
  4. Does the project require LED light lines? Yes – add a GAMMA profile (20 SLIM, 30 SLIM or 30 HP)
  5. Is it a multi-level construction? Yes – two-level profile
  6. Should curtains descend from the ceiling? Yes – curtain rail profile
  7. Does the surface not tolerate drilling? Yes – DELTA BOX or COMFORT BOX

Frequently asked questions

Can I combine profiles from different series in one room?

Yes. CLASSIC and COMFORT profiles use the same harpoon system. In one room you might use a wall profile on masonry walls and a ceiling-mount SU profile along a plasterboard wall.

Which profile is best for curves and arches?

CLASSIC 125 and COMFORT 130, with the thinnest walls, are easier to bend on curves.

Is it worth paying extra for a HARD variant?

HARD is the medium stiffness grade between the basic variant (125/130) and the stiffest one (200). It is justified on long straight runs, in large rooms and with heavier membranes. In standard residential rooms the basic versions are usually adequate – the installer decides for the specific object.

How do I calculate the number of profiles for a room?

Measure the room perimeter in linear metres. Add 5–10% for waste and cuts. Profiles are sold in 2 m lengths, so divide the perimeter by 2 and round up.
